Royal Palm Beach, FL – Residents in Royal Palm Beach are facing frustratingly long wait times and difficulties in scheduling appointments for obtaining or renewing their driver’s licenses at the local Department of Motor Vehicles (DMV) office. The backlog of appointments has left many residents struggling to navigate the process and has sparked concerns about the efficiency of the system.

The Royal Palm Beach DMV office has seen a surge in demand for driver license services in recent months. This increase is due in part to the expiration of many licenses during the COVID-19 pandemic, which led to a backlog of appointments and limited availability for new appointments. The office has also been dealing with staffing shortages, as many employees have been out sick or on leave, further exacerbating the situation.

Residents have reported difficulty in getting through to the DMV office on the phone to schedule appointments, with many experiencing long wait times and dropped calls. Some have resorted to physically visiting the office in person, only to be turned away due to lack of availability. The frustration and confusion have created a sense of unease among residents who rely on their driver’s licenses for everyday tasks such as driving to work or running errands.
